Harry Kane looking forward to UCL tie vs Manchester United, says Tuchel

Bayern Munich manager Thomas Tuchel has warned Manchester United that Harry Kane is ‘looking forward to ‘ their upcoming Champions League clash.

Tuesday will mark United’s final chance to qualify for the last 16 – with the German champions already having secured top spot in Group A.

United have it all to play for as they need to win and rely on FC Copenhagen and Galatasaray ending as a draw in order to quality.

Our job is made harder by the fact Bayern have one of the most lethal centre-forwards in the world, but it’s not like they haven’t got plenty of quality in other departments too.

Tuchel has suggested that Kane is looking forward to returning to England for the gane, even though he only left Tottenham during the summer and it felt like he was trying to leave for years.

According to The Sun, he said: “Yes, for him 100 per cent. He is a winner – he is a champion.

“It’s nice to go back to England and to Old Trafford. Harry will love it I think and is looking forward to it.

“Harry is a top pro and a fantastic guy who has adjusted very well to life in Germany.”

Bayern got into the game seeking a reaction after their first league defeat of the season, losing 5-1 to Eintracht Frankfurt on Saturday.

Tuchel believes Kane will be able to help Bayern get over their recent hiccup when they take on United.

The former Chelsea manager added: “Life in Munich is a good life. He is fluent in German! Munich is a safe city — a beautiful city.

“We have a lot of nature and a lot of golf courses for Harry when he has some time off. And everybody speaks English, which is good for him, that helps him a lot.”
